计算机网络基础知识整理(一)

1 IP地址的四大类型?

IP地址根据网络号和主机号来分,分为A、B、C三类及特殊地址D、E。全0和全1的都保留不用。
A类:第一个字节为网络号,后三个字节为主机号。该类IP地址的最前面为"0",地址范围从1.0.0.0到126.0.0.0。默认网络掩码为255.0.0.0,可用的A类网络有126个,每个网络能容纳1千多万个主机,一般用于大型网络。

B类:前两个字节为网络号,后两个字节为主机号。该类IP地址的最前面为"10",地址范围从128.0.0.0到191.255.0.0,默认网络掩码为255.255.0.0,可用的B类网络有16382个,每个网络能容纳6万多主机。

C类:前三个字节为网络号,后一个字节为主机号。该类IP地址的最前面为"110",地址范围从192.0.0.0到223.225.255.0。默认网络掩码为255.255.255.0,C类网络可达209万余个,每个网络能容纳254个主机。

D类:用于多点广播。地址第一个字节以"1110"开始,它是一个专门保留的地址,并不指向特定的网络,目前这一类地址被用在多点广播中。多点广播地址用来一次寻址一组计算机,它标示共享同一协议的一组计算机。

E类:以"11110"开始,为将来使用保留。

2 子网掩码

32位的IP地址分为两部分:网络号和主机号,分别称为网间网部分和本地部分。子网编址技术将本地部分进一步划分为物理网络部分和主机两部分。其中物理网络部分用于标识同一IP网络地址下的不同物理网络,常称为掩码位、子网掩码号或者子网掩码ID。不同子网就是依据这个掩码ID来识别的。

子网掩码的二进制模式中,如果某位为1,则对应IP地址中的该位为网络地址中的1;如果某位为0,则对应IP地址中的该位为主机地址中的1。

如二进制模式:11111111 11111111 11111111 00000000中,前三个字节为1,代表对应IP地址中最高的三个字节为网络地址;后一个字节为0,代表对应IP地址中最后一个字节为主机地址。

示例:有一个C类地址为192.9.200.13,它的缺省子网掩码为255.255.255.0,则它的网络号和主机号为:

第一步:将IP地址192.9.200.13转化为二进制:11000000 00001001 11001000 00001101

第二步:将子网掩码255.255.255.0转化为二进制:11111111 11111111 11111111 00000000

第三步:将以上两个二进制数逻辑与运算,得出的结果即为网络号:11000000 00001001 11001000 00000000,即192.9.200.0

第四步:将子网掩码的二进制取反:00000000 00000000 00000000 11111111,与IP地址进行逻辑与运算,得出的解雇即为主机号:0.0.0.13

当然,在计算主机号时,可不用取反子网掩码二进制,直接令其与IP地址异或即可。

3 子网掩码的划分

如果要将一个网络划分为多个子网,如何确定子网掩码?步骤如下:

第一步:将要划分的子网数目转换为2的m次方。如果不是恰好是2的多少次方,则按照取大原则。

第二步:将上一步确定的幂m按照高序占用主机地址前m位,再转化为十进制。如m为3,表示主机位中有3位被划分为网络标识号占用,因网络标识号都为1,故如是C类地址,主机号对应的字节变为11100000,转化为十进制后为224,故子网掩码为255.255.255.224,如果是B类网络,则子网掩码为255.255.224.0。

  • 5
    点赞
  • 40
    收藏
    觉得还不错? 一键收藏
  • 3
    评论
好的,以下是计算机网络基础知识整理: 1. 计算机网络的定义和组成部分 计算机网络是指将多台计算机通过通信线路互相连接起来,实现数据交换和资源共享的系统。它主要由硬件、软件和协议三部分组成,其中硬件包括通信设备和网络设备,软件包括操作系统和网络协议栈,协议包括物理层、数据链路层、网络层、传输层和应用层。 2. OSI七层模型和TCP/IP四层模型 OSI七层模型是由国际标准化组织(ISO)发布的一种网络协议分层模型,包括物理层、数据链路层、网络层、传输层、会话层、表示层和应用层。而TCP/IP四层模型包括网络接口层、网络层、传输层和应用层,是目前互联网最常用的协议分层模型。 3. IP地址和子网掩码 IP地址是指网络中每个主机或路由器的标识符,它由32位二进制数字组成,通常用点分十进制表示。而子网掩码则是用来区分网络地址和主机地址的一种地址掩码,它也由32位二进制数字组成,通常用点分十进制表示。 4. 路由和路由器 路由是指在计算机网络中,数据包从源地址到目的地址的传输路径。而路由器则是一种网络设备,它可以根据路由表中的路由信息,将数据包从一个网络传输到另一个网络。 5. 网络拓扑结构 网络拓扑结构是指计算机网络中各设备之间的物理连接方式。常见的网络拓扑结构包括总线型、星型、环型、树型和网状型等。 6. 网络安全 网络安全是指保护计算机网络不受非法侵入、破坏和窃取的一种技术和管理措施。它包括对网络设备、数据和用户进行安全防护、网络监测和漏洞修复等方面。 以上是计算机网络基础知识的简单整理,希望对你有所帮助。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 3
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值